While not Python | Example code

While not loop works the same as a simple while loop, it will repeatedly execute the loop’s body until the condition for loop termination is matched. Where boolean expression to execute the loop’s body if the condition evaluates to False.

count= 3

while not (count== 0) :


   count= count- 1

As above code loop will execute until the count is zero.


While not Python

While not Python example with iterable object

The above example code was only used a single variable. Let’s execute the loop’s body if the variable is not present in the iterable object.

a_list = [1, 2, 3]

while 3 not in a_list:
    a_list.append(len(a_list) + 1)


Output: [1, 2, 3]

Do comment if you have any doubts and suggestions on this Python while loop topic.

Note: IDE: PyCharm 2021.1.3 (Community Edition)

Windows 10

Python 3.7

All Python Examples are in Python 3, so Maybe its different from python 2 or upgraded versions.

Leave a Reply

This site uses Akismet to reduce spam. Learn how your comment data is processed.